Why go
Gwangjang Gaon is a practical Korean option at Jewel Changi Airport, strongest when convenience matters as much as cuisine. Choose it for an easy pre- or post-flight meal with a clearer identity than general airport dining; look elsewhere for a chef-led, award-signalled, or wine-focused night out.

Venue details
Ambiance
Warm, traditional Korean-inspired interiors with wooden beams and paper-divider details, set in a prime Jewel Changi Airport location overlooking the Rain Vortex.

Restaurant context
How it compares with nearby Singapore options
Gwangjang Gaon is the easier call when the meal needs to happen at Jewel Changi Airport and Korean food is the brief. Dian Xiao Er 店小二 is the better cross-shop for Chinese comfort food, while KTMW chicken rice tea-cafe makes more sense when the group wants a local chicken-rice style meal rather than Korean.
For ambience, The Coastal Settlement is the stronger choice if the meal is meant to feel less airport-led. Greenhouse works better for diners who want a broader hotel-dining setting, while Dusit Gourmet is the cleaner pick for a lighter gourmet stop rather than a full Korean meal.
On booking difficulty, Gwangjang Gaon reads as the low-friction option: choose it when timing is tight and the airport location is the main constraint.
